A novel structure Ti/Fe<sub>2</sub>O<sub>3</sub>/Cu<sub>2</sub>S/Co(OH)<sub>x</sub> enhances the photoelectrochemical water splitting performance of iron oxide

Figure 6. PEC performance of Ti/Fe2O3, Ti/Fe2O3/Cu2S, and Ti/Fe2O3/Cu2S/Co(OH)x photoanodes. (A) Chopped LSV curves under AM 1.5G (100 mW/cm2); (B) Chopped LSV curves under visible light (λ > 420 nm, 66.7 mW/cm2); (C) ABPE curves under AM 1.5G (100 mW/cm2); (D) ABPE curves under visible light irradiation (λ > 420 nm, 66.7 mW/cm2); (E) I-t data plots at 1.23 V vs. RHE; (F) PEC H2 evolution across different samples at 1.23 V vs. RHE. PEC: Photoelectrochemical; LSV: linear sweep voltammetry; ABPE: applied bias photon-to-current efficiency; RHE: reversible hydrogen electrode.
